On the night of November 14, 1978,a six-year-old Korean boy was flying to the United  States. All he knew was that he was on a plane heading for somewhere. The plane landed at  Kennedy International Airport, where he was greeted by a family. This young boy was me.

       I have grown up in a town where there were few Asians, so I stuck out in the crowd. I  made friends quickly and they treated me just like anyone else. You may ask if anyone made  fun of my appearance. Well, of course, I met that' kind of person. I just shrugged it off.

      As an adopted child, I have something that others don't have. I have had the benefit of two  families. I'm lucky to have got a chance to start a new life. But we must try never to forget our  past. Someday I will go back to Korea to find out what kind of culture I left behind.

     There is only one thing that I regret about being adopted. When I argue with my parents and they realize they are losing the argument, they sometimes wonder what I would be doing if  I were back in Korea. I don't understand this because I thought the purpose of adopting  someone was to give them a better chance of growing up in a family. Some day when I am  older, I want to adopt a girl and raise her the way my parents have raised me, but I would do it  better, for I know what went well and what did not.
